The Notre Dame Academy Tritons will head out on the road to face off against the Green Bay Preble Hornets at 6:30 p.m. on Tuesday. Notre Dame Academy will aim to continue their three-game streak of scoring more goals each contest than the last.
Notre Dame Academy's defense heads into the matchup hoping to repeat the dominance they displayed on Saturday. They were the clear victors by an 8-0 margin over Sheboygan Falls. It was an even better day for Liam West as he scored three goals for his team.
Meanwhile, after soaring to eight goals the game before, Green Bay Preble was a bit more limited in their match on Thursday. They fell just short of De Pere by a score of 1-0. That makes it the first time this season Green Bay Preble have let down their home crowd.
Green Bay Preble's defeat was their first in the conference, dropping their conference record down to 2-1-1 and their overall record down to 6-4-2. As for Notre Dame Academy, their victory bumped their record up to 8-2-1.
Notre Dame Academy came up short against Green Bay Preble in their previous matchup back in September of 2024, falling 3-1. Can the Tritons avenge their loss or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
